Venison Chin Strap

What is Venison Chin Strap?


1.

All these words have a seperate meaning, but when Venison, Chin and Strap come together they become very powerful and they represent pointless stupidity, entertainment and humor. To be named 'Venison Chin Strap' also suggests great musical talent.

Have you seen the band 'Venison Chinstrap?'


91

Random Words:

1. N. Describes events in which someone injured him- or herself notably while doing something rather stupid. Used like "suicide,"..
1. Some one who talks tough on youtube. They will say anything in the comments section of youtube. Threatening guns, talking about drugs an..
1. Means "What The Fuck" Que is What in Spanish Think of eff as F. Think of Tee as T. "Que eff tee is your problem, mate..